Basketball has its own mechanics

A generic spreadsheet treats a basket like a football goal: one unit. Wrong. A 3-pointer is worth 3, a free throw is 1, and auto foul-out at 5 personal fouls changes bench management. Paak encodes these rules natively.

5v5, 4 quarters of 10 min

FIBA standard format: 5 on-court players, 4 periods of 10 minutes, unlimited substitutions. Paak is configured for this format natively, not a compressed football match.

3 shot types, 3 values

2 points (inside the arc), 3 points (beyond the arc), 1 point (free throw). Paak tracks them separately and calculates the total automatically. No post-game spreadsheet entry.

Fouls: auto foul-out at 5

5 personal fouls = automatic ejection from the game (FIBA rule). Paak alerts you at 4, blocks the player at 5. Technical fouls count double (2 = out). Flagrant = immediate ejection.

The 5 basketball positions

Each position has its own key metrics. A point guard isn't evaluated on the same stats as a centre. Paak adapts the profile.

PG — Point GuardAssists, vision, tempo control
SF — Small ForwardVersatility, inside + outside shooting
SG — Shooting Guard3-point shooting, perimeter scoring
PF — Power ForwardMid-range scoring + rebounds, post play
C — CentreRebounds, blocks, close-range scoring

Pre-configured lineups

Standard (5 classic positions)

PG + SG + SF + PF + C. The traditional lineup with a centre in the low post and two wings. Default on any new match.

In Paak: Position set per player, key stats foregrounded by role.

Small Ball (fast-paced)

PG + SG + SF + SF2 + PF. No traditional centre — 4 perimeter players + 1 stretch power forward as "small five". More speed, more 3-point shooting, more spacing.

In Paak: Switchable in one click. Blocks go down, perimeter turnovers go up.
